About ACE Scholarships

ACE is a 501(c)(3) non-profit, founded in 2000 in Denver, Colorado, to provide low-income children with equal access to quality K-12 private schools through partial scholarship support.

Over the past 24 years, ACE has provided more than 80,000 scholarships worth over $212 million. This school year, ACE serves approximately 14,000 children in Arkansas, Colorado, Delaware, Kansas, Louisiana, Missouri, Montana, New Mexico, Texas, Utah and Wyoming, and is actively pursuing other expansion opportunities with support of a national funding partner.

For more information visit the ACE website at www.acescholarships.org .

ACE Scholarships has always been an advocate of school choice. We are proud to be the program administrator for The Utah Fits All (UFA) Scholarship Program.

UFA offers tax free scholarship funds up to $8,000 to eligible K-12 students to use toward eligible education related expenses.

The scholarship funds will be deposited in an education savings account (ESA) and accessed using a digital wallet. Funds can be used to pay for approved education services and materials, including private school tuition and fees, tutoring services, after school programs and summer camps, materials and curriculum costs, transportation and more.
